Peter Schneider
Peter Schneider is a German author known for his works that often explore themes of identity, politics, and the social changes in Germany, particularly around the time of the Berlin Wall.

1. The Wall Jumper
Set in the divided city of Berlin during the Cold War, the narrative explores the lives of individuals who navigate the physical and ideological barriers of the Berlin Wall. Through a series of vignettes and personal stories, the book delves into the absurdities and human consequences of the division, highlighting the contrasting realities of East and West Berlin. The characters' attempts to cross the wall, both literally and metaphorically, serve as a poignant commentary on freedom, identity, and the pervasive impact of political boundaries on everyday life.
